Steps to Sustainable Water
 

Rain Harvesting Pty Ltd has developed the following practical guide to creating a complete and sustainable water supply system. This guide will help you design and plan the implementation of a system that optimises water quality and reduces maintenance.

   
 
1. ROOF SURFACE
Ensure the roof surface is suitable for collecting quality rainwater. Click for more information.
2. GUTTER STANDARDS
Ensure roof gutters are installed to the appropriate standards and building codes with regulation fall to the outlets. Click for more information.
3. GUTTER SYSTEMS
Install a fire proof gutter mesh system to prevent leaves and debris from blocking gutters. Click for more information.
4. GUTTER OUTLETS
Fit gutter outlets to the underside of the roof gutter to minimise sludge build up. Click for more information.
5. RAIN HEADS
Rain Heads Logo
Fit rain heads to downpipes to deflect leaves and debris. Click for more information.
6. INSECT PROOFING
Fit insect proof screens or flap valves to all pipes that hold water ("wet" systems) and all pipes and openings to/from the tank Click for more information.
7. FIRST FLUSH WATER DIVERTERS
Fit appropriately sized First Flush Water Diverter/s. Click for more information.
8. WATER STORAGE, TANK 'TOP-UP' & PUMP SYSTEMS
Choose a water storge vessel. Utilise a tank 'top-up' system if required (such as the Dual Water Supply System from Rain Harvesting Pty Ltd). Select a pump system (if required). Click for more information.
9. AEROBIC ZONE
Draw water for usage from the aerobic zone. Click for more information.
10. SYSTEM MAINTENANCE
Ensure the system is maintained. Click for more information.
